Arana Craftsman Painters Specializes in Wood Stains and Varnishes

Oakland, California – Arana Craftsman Painters has announced that the new service and said that it would cover various interior elements from stair risers, balustrades to windows and doors. In addition, stains and varnishes will also be added to exterior elements like doors, decks, windows and shingles. Staining according to the company and in the opinion of many experts helps to reveal the beauty of natural elements like wood.

Arana Craftsman Painters specializes in restoring mainly wood elements that help rejuvenate the home to its former glory. Whether it is wood, exterior decorative wood, or interior craftsman trip, the company has professionals who strip the material back to the grain to try to save what’s possible.

Unknown to many people, wood restoration is labor-intensive and yet skillful work that involves the use of many materials to prevent and stop the rot. Also, fillers are used to repair damaged sections. Usually, stains and varnishes can end up being a lot more expensive, more as compared to the traditional preparation. However, it can help people save thousands of dollars needed for replacing sections. Also, many people are choosing restoration because it is environmentally sustainable.

Many homes across the Bay Area have been built using high-quality wood from the original forest that once existed in the area. Restoring that wood infuses the home with new beauty and life.

“Wood has many colorful undertones, but similar to stone, that color isn’t always something that people get to see until it is wet. Wood, regardless of age, will look dull and often dry until it is professionally varnished to bring out those subtle unique designs and colors to life. Staining and varnishing help to hydrate the wood, highlighting the natural color of that type of wood; that’s why it is one of the most popular processes,” says Catherine Baldi, Principal of Arana Craftsman Painters.

Residential House Painting Tips

Painting a residential house is an important task that can give a fresh and vibrant look to your home. A fresh coat of paint can enhance the curb appeal of your home, protect it from weather damage, and increase its value. However, residential house painting is not a simple task, and it requires careful planning, preparation, and execution.

In this article, we will discuss some essential tips for residential house painting that will help you achieve the best results.

  • Choose the right paint: The first step in residential house painting is to choose the right paint. Consider the climate of your area, the condition of your home, and the desired look you want to achieve. You should choose a paint that is durable, long-lasting, and provides adequate protection against weather conditions.
  • Clean and prepare the surface: Before painting your house, you need to clean and prepare the surface. This includes removing dirt, debris, and loose paint. You can use a pressure washer or a scrub brush to clean the surface. If there is any mold or mildew, you should remove it using a solution of water and bleach.
  • Repair any damages: Once the surface is clean, you should inspect it for any damages such as cracks, holes, or rot. Repairing these damages is essential to ensure a smooth and even paint job. You can use wood filler, caulk, or spackle to fill the gaps and holes.
  • Use quality equipment: Residential house painting requires quality equipment such as brushes, rollers, and sprayers. You should choose the right equipment based on the size of the surface you are painting. Using quality equipment will ensure a professional-looking finish.
  • Apply primer: Applying primer is an essential step in residential house painting. Primer helps the paint adhere better to the surface, provides a smooth and even base, and improves the durability of the paint. You should apply primer after cleaning and repairing the surface and allow it to dry completely.
  • Choose the right painting technique: There are different painting techniques that you can use, such as brushing, rolling, or spraying. The choice of technique depends on the type of surface you are painting and the desired finish. For instance, rolling is suitable for large surfaces, while brushing is ideal for edges and corners.
  • Follow safety precautions: Residential house painting can be hazardous, especially if you are working at heights. You should follow safety precautions such as wearing protective gear, using ladders or scaffolds correctly, and avoiding painting in extreme weather conditions.

In conclusion, residential house painting is a significant investment that can enhance the value and appearance of your home. By following these tips, you can achieve the best results and ensure a professional-looking finish. Remember to choose the right paint, clean and prepare the surface, repair any damages, use quality equipment, apply primer, choose the right painting technique, and follow safety precautions.

How to Maintain Your Painted Walls for Long-lasting Beauty

Maintaining your interior paint job’s vibrant beauty and pristine condition doesn’t have to be a lot of work. With a dash of elbow grease, a sprinkle of diligence, and the right techniques up your sleeve, you can ensure your exterior surfaces will remain clean looking, intact and the envy of the neighborhood (or at least your discerning house cat). Let’s dive into what it takes get this done!

The Monthly to Quarterly Dust-Down: A Wall’s Best Friend
Believe it or not, dust and walls have a love-hate relationship. Dust loves walls, but walls, not so much. Regular dusting is your first line of defense in the battle for wall longevity. Use a soft, microfiber cloth or a gentle duster, give your walls a light once-over a month or Quarter depending on how much time you have. This isn’t just about keeping appearances; it prevents the accumulation of dust particles that can make your walls look dull and neglected over time.

Spot Cleaning: The Art of Precision
Accidents happen, we get it! Or maybe your little artist was inspired or you had an oops moment from a dinner party gone wild, walls do get their fair share of unsolicited decorations. Here is the secret sauce for spot cleaning walls that have a flat to matte sheen: a soft sponge, lukewarm water, and a drop of mild detergent. Dab gently; don’t scrub like you’re trying to erase a bad memory. This method helps remove most stains without leaving your wall looking like it went through a minor exorcism. For walls that have eggshell or higher, you can use a magic eraser or scrub a little hard.

Deep Clean Without the Drama
Once a year, your walls deserve a spa day. Especially your high traffic walls. This involves a more thorough cleaning but doesn’t require any special chants or moon phases. Simply mix a small amount of mild detergent in a bucket of water, and using a soft sponge, wash your walls from top to bottom. Apply the same principles as above. Do not go to town scrubbing on walls that have a flat or matte sheen. Why top to bottom, you ask? If you clean only the bottoms, you may start to see a two-toned color. Rinse with a second sponge dipped in clean water to prevent soap residue from throwing a comeback party. You can also use a wet cloth.

Touch-Ups: The Magic Wand of Wall Maintenance
Even with the best care, life happens, and walls can get chipped or scuffed. If and only if you have walls painted with a flat sheen, keeping a small amount of your wall paint for touch-ups can be a lifesaver. Apply with a small brush for precision and blend into the existing paint. It’s like concealer for your walls – it covers up the minor blemishes and keeps everything looking cleaner, just not flawless. You may see the paint “flash” even though it is flat. Paint is not as high quality as it used to be unfortunately and it can fade faster than it did before all of the changes.

Avoid the Fade: Shielding from the Sun
The sun is great for beaches and picnics but not so much for your paint job. Prolonged exposure to UV or direct sunlight can cause your vibrant colors to fade into a washed-out memory. Using curtains, blinds, or UV window films can protect your walls from the harsh effects of UV rays, keeping your colors bright and your spirits high.

The Right Paint for the Job
Choosing the right type of paint can make a world of difference in maintenance. Higher quality paint will hold its color for longer and resist scuffs for longer. For high-traffic areas, consider using paint with a higher “sheen” or gloss. Eggshell is a good start, Satin is better and Semigloss, while extremely shiny is best in high traffic areas that you need to keep clean. These finishes are not only more durable but also easier to clean, making them ideal for kitchens, bathrooms, and playrooms. For other areas, an eggshell or satin finish can provide a nice balance between sheen and ease of maintenance.

Humidity: The Invisible Enemy
Especially in bathrooms, high levels of humidity can be a painted wall’s nemesis, leading to peeling paint and mold growth. You can also experience streaking when a shower is running. Ensuring your home is well-ventilated, especially in areas like the kitchen and bathroom, can prevent humidity levels from reaching critical mass. A dehumidifier can also be a valuable ally in your quest to maintain optimal humidity levels.

Be Gentle: The Golden Rule of Wall Care
When it comes to maintaining painted walls, gentleness is key. Harsh chemicals and abrasive cleaning tools are the archenemies of paint. They can cause more harm than good, leaving your walls in a state of distress. Stick to mild detergents, soft cloths, and tender loving care.

Final Touch: Regular Inspection and Quick Action
Regularly inspect your walls for signs of wear and tear. Catching issues early can prevent them from escalating into full-blown wall crises. At minimum it will reduce your costs of repainting too soon. A quick touch-up here, a gentle clean there, and your walls will continue to stand tall and beautiful, come what may. Transform Your Space with Paint and Color: The Ultimate Guide to Reshaping Your Home

Welcome to the world of paint and how it can be used to transform your home or just one room in the house! Painting is not just about color; it’s a journey of creativity, where each brushstroke can alter perceptions and redefine spaces. Whether you’re yearning for a room that embraces you warmly or a space that breathes airy vastness, our guide is your canvas to reimagine your home. Let’s dive into the transformative power of paint, where possibilities are endless and every can opens a new dimension.

Create the Illusion of Space
Ever looked around your cozy corner and wished for a touch of grandeur? The secret lies in the simplicity of color. If you have a special corner that can be isolated, use a pop of color to highlight it. Put in a window seat and add a splash of color with pillows. To make a space feel larger a soft white or a delicate pastel can do wonders, especially walls, trim, and ceiling are painted in the same color. The continuity of color blurs boundaries, making the room seem boundless and especially when you have nice large windows you can invite them in. Complement this airy ambiance with light-toned rugs, transforming your snug nook into a serene expanse.

Elevate Your Ceiling
Yearning for a room that stretches endlessly towards the skies? A clever play of contrasts can give your space the lift it desires. Pair a pristine white for the ceiling with a deep, embracing hue for the walls. This contrast draws the eye upward, creating a sense of elevation. The darker tones encourage the walls to visually recede, lending a lofty air to even the most compact of rooms.

Cozy Up with Color
Large, echoing spaces can feel impersonal, but paint can sculpt a snug retreat. Create an intimate ambiance by painting your ceiling and a shorter wall in crisp white, enveloping the remaining space in darker tones. This technique pulls the room closer, crafting a cocoon of comfort and warmth. It’s like a visual hug, turning expansive areas into cozy sanctuaries.

Spotlight with Shades
Highlighting a wall is an artful reversal of the focal wall concept. Choose a lighter color for one wall and paint the remaining walls a in richer, darker shade. This solitary light wall becomes a canvas, accentuating art pieces or furniture, and directing attention precisely where you desire. It’s a masterful way to spotlight the stars of your space, ensuring they capture the gaze and admiration they deserve.

Diminish to Intensify
Large, bright spaces offer a canvas for creativity but sometimes, a more intimate atmosphere is desired. Painting walls and ceilings in deep, uniform colors creates a cozy, cave-like effect ideal for bedrooms or libraries. This method filters out excess light and focuses energy within the room, crafting a secluded oasis perfect for relaxation and contemplation.

Elongate with Ease
By painting one wall and the ceiling in a dark hue and keeping the others light, you create a visual pathway that draws the eye along the room’s length. This technique expands the space, making it appear longer and more inviting.

Broaden Your Horizons
Widen by splitting it horizontally. Paint the lower half and the ceiling in light shades and the upper half in a darker tone. This layering effect visually stretches the room, making it appear wider and more open.

Lowering the Sky
Tall rooms can feel unbalanced, but darkening the ceiling brings a sense of harmony. This technique lowers the perceived ceiling height, making the room feel cozier and more proportioned. It’s a subtle trick that adds a professional touch to your space, enhancing its overall ambiance.

Condense with Contrast
Long rooms can seem endless, but painting one of the short walls in a dark color visually shortens the space. This creates a more balanced room, focusing attention and making the space feel more inviting.

Incorporating these painting strategies into your home can dramatically alter the perception of your space. Paint is more than a medium; it’s a transformative tool that molds your environment to reflect your unique style and preferences. Whether seeking solace in a cozy nook or the freedom of an expansive retreat, the right colors can unlock the potential of your space, making it truly your own.

Top Oakland House Painting Tips for DIY’ers

Many people attempt to paint their own homes. In fact, most people in Oakland, like the rest of the US, paint their own homes. While it is a labor-intensive and time-consuming process, not knowing what you are doing can mean that you see underwhelming results at best.

While hiring a professional is always a good idea, you can improve the outcome by following these pro tips. Remember that tips can’t help compensate for good painting techniques or experience, but they can help you yield better results.

Prepare Your Oakland House For Painting

Preparation for house painting begins with evaluating your home’s exterior condition and planning what materials you will need. Remove all loose paint, sand any rough spots, it is not necessary to strip the surface of all previous coatings. Apply a coat of primer and fill any open holes in the wood or cracks in the stucco.

For interior painting, prepare each room by removing any soft furnishings. This includes window treatments and rugs. You can roll these up or cover them with plastic to protect from paint damage.

You will also want to cover and protect all upholstered furniture, drapes, and carpets. This will give you adequate room to work and minimize the risk of damage. It is also a good idea to cover furniture that can’t be moved. Clean dropcloths and painters plastic work well.

Clean Dirty Surfaces Before Painting

Dirty surfaces in the Kitchen for example may prevent the paint from forming a bond. Oil, dirt, and stains will make it hard for paint to bond with the wall, and after a few weeks, you’ll notice the paint peeling. So, use a de-glosser like TSP to clean up the grimy areas or a heavy-duty cleaner. You will also want to remove hand marks around the switches and doorknobs.

Use a cleaner in a circular motion, with a lint-free cloth or an abrasive pad. Best to start top down so that you can control the moisture. Make sure to mask and cover before you start. Once the surface is clean, you can spot prime and fill up all the holes and nicks, sand the surface smooth, and paint. Make sure always to wear quality rubber gloves and goggles.

Generous Use of Painter’s Tape

The right type of painter’s tape is essential for successfully completing your painting project. Using the wrong kind of tape could cause damage to your floor or furniture surfaces, leave squiggly lines (professionals do not use tape to create a straight line), and glue residue on the walls.

You can also find special-purpose tape for certain coatings, such as stucco. Green or blue color tape works best for straight lines and walls, while red is better for textured surfaces.

The tape you decide to use on the outside of your home should have a solid water-based adhesive and be UV-resistant. Do not leave tape on a surface for very long. It will start to flake and be difficult to remove.

Choosing The Right Sheen

For interior you have a choice of five basic sheen levels for your paint job: flat, matte, eggshell, satin or semigloss. Flat, Matte and eggshell are for walls. Semigloss is for wood trim.

All sheens have their benefits. Eggshell has a low shine and is more durable than a flat finish. Flat and matte also hides minor flaws in walls and ceilings. Flat can be touched up. Matte, Eggshell, Satin and Semigloss cannot be. A satin finish is perhaps the best choice for a busy family home with lots of hands because it is easiest to clean and it is not as shiny as Semigloss.

Flat paint looks great in areas with a lot less use. Matte is a bit easier to clean but is as not recommended for a high traffic area or a busy home with lots of children and pets.

Preventing Color Variation

One of the tell sale signs of a DIY paint job is how the color varies from one wall to another. Though many people who undertake painting their Oakland home may not realize this at first, it soon becomes apparent after the paint has dried. Fortunately, there is a way to address this issue.

If you have an open can when painting halfway through the wall, the difference can be noticed. You can eliminate this by mixing or “boxing” all the paint you have together. Avoid running out of once can of paint and buying a whole new can. Try to buy from the same store. Estimate how much paint you’ll need for the room or a wall, and then mix it in a 5-gallon bucket.

Here are a few more things to keep in mind:

If you can’t accurately or near accurately estimate coverage, it’s better to add more than less paint if this is your first time painting interior walls. You can then pour whatever you have left back into the can.

If your room is large, use a large bucket and have a roller screen ready instead of a roller tray. It’s faster to load with a screen than using a pan.

Dunk the roller into your paint bucket and roll it on your screen until you see it has stopped dripping.

Wait For The Paint To Dry Before Cutting It Loose

The most common problem we see with DIY Oakland house painting is imperfect lines because DIYers use tape and do not “cut lines” like professionals do. Fortunately, this is easily remedied by not just pulling the paint from the wall near the trim. If you do that, you can cause the paint to peel paint off the trim. So, start by using a razor blade and making a light cut where the wall meets the trim before pulling the tape off.

You will want to wait for at least 24 hours so that the paint is completely dry. Start from an area that nobody will notice and then lightly cut it clean. You then pull off the tape at a 45-degree angle.

Start By Painting the Trim First, Then the Ceilings, and Finally The Walls

As pros, we follow an order, and this is something we learn when starting out. You will see similar results if you follow this order too. The first thing to do is paint the trim, ceiling, and walls. This approach is easier and faster because taping off the trims is faster than all the walls.

Then when you are painting the trims, you don’t have to be careful or neat. All you need is to focus on ensuring a smooth finish on the wall. If you get some paint on the walls, don’t worry, because that will be covered with a fresh coat of paint.

Once the paint is dry on the trim (usually 24 hours), you can tape it off and start painting the ceilings and the walls.
